STORY DETAILS
Characters: Fantastic Four [Mr. Fantastic [Reed Richards]; Invisible Woman [Sue Storm Richards]; She-Hulk [Jennifer Walters]; Human Torch [Johnny Storm]]; The Avengers [Captain America [Steve Rogers]; Hercules; Black Knight (cameo flashback); Namor, the Sub-Mariner (cameo flashback); Wasp (cameo flashback)]; Jean Grey; Edwin Jarvis; Phoenix [Jean Grey] (flashback); X-Men [Cyclops; Angel; Iceman; Beast; Wolverine; Colossus; Storm; Nightcrawler; Banshee; Professor X] (cameo flashback); Sentinels (cameo flashback); Stephen Lang (cameo flashback); Doctor Peter Corbeau (cameo flashback)
Synopsis: Reed Richards manages to free Jean Grey from the capsule the Avengers had found her in. While trying to restore her missing memories, Jean learns that she was replaced by the Phoenix, who in turn was destroyed by the humanity it gained by duplicating Jean.
Pages: 30.000
Script: John Byrne; Chris Claremont (pp. 24-29)
Pencils: John Byrne; Jackson Guice (pp. 24-26)
Inks: Terry Austin; Jackson Guice (pp. 24-26)
Letters: John Workman
Notes: Story continues in part from The Avengers (Marvel, 1963 series) #263 and continues in part in X-Factor (Marvel, 1986 series) #1. According to John Byrne, significant portions of this issue were redrawn by Guice and rewritten by Claremont at the direction of Jim Shooter. (Note added by Brian Peck via the GCD Error Tracker, August 2010.) The original unaltered pages ran in the X-Men: Phoenix Rising Premiere hardcover.
